Managing User Permissions
Permission groups control which functions and areas of the system staff can access in WaiterMate, OfficeMate, and Stock Control.
Every user must be assigned to a permission group before they can log in and use the software. Each permission group contains a set of permissions that determine which features staff can view, access, and manage.
Within the Permission Group screen, permissions can be configured for individual features across WaiterMate, OfficeMate, and Stock Control. Permissions can be enabled, disabled, or hidden for each user group, allowing access levels to be tailored to different roles within the business.
Any changes made to a permission group are automatically applied to all users assigned to that group.
Step 1: Review and Update Permissions
Use the Permissions screen to control which features each user group can access across WaiterMate, OfficeMate, and Stock Control.
Permissions can be enabled, disabled, or hidden for individual user groups, making it easy to manage access for different roles within the business. For example, manager groups may require access to reporting and administration functions, while front-of-house staff may only need access to day-to-day operational features.
- Log in to OfficeMate.
- Select Permissions from the navigation panel.
- Select the required Application filter:
- WaiterMate
- OfficeMate
- Stock Control (if enabled)
- Review the available permissions displayed on the screen.
- Locate the permission to be updated.
- Under the required permission group, select:
- Enable to allow access
- Disable to prevent access
- Hide to remove the function from view
- Repeat for any additional permissions that need updating.
Hover over a permission to view a description of its function.

Step 2: Apply Changes to an Entire Permission Category
Use the bulk update controls to quickly apply the same permission setting across an entire category.
This can be useful when setting up a new permission group or when a large number of permissions need to be updated at once.
- PermissionLocate the permission category to be updated.
- Select Enable All, Disable All, or Hide All at the top of the category.
- Review the permissions within the category to confirm the required access levels have been applied.
A red and blue circle indicates that the category contains a mix of enabled, disabled, and hidden permissions.

Important Information
- Any changes made to a permission group affect every user assigned to that group.
- Users may need to log out and back in before changes become visible.
- WaiterMate and OfficeMate may need to be restarted for permission changes to take effect.
